Many times, God has used the generosity of others to provide for our needs, such as helping us set up our home in a new city, sourcing fridges, washing machines, etc., and lending us furniture and cars when needed.


A few years ago, I was doing this unit of work on finance with my Year 10 students when my son, who had recently graduated from university, was offered a job in another city. We had no idea how to even begin to help him get set up with housing, cars, furnishing, etc. I shared these ‘real-time’ concerns with my students, not knowing the end of the story. However, we knew God had provided this opportunity. We arrived on a ‘red eye’ flight early Saturday morning and began trekking around to the available rental apartments in the area. Every rental had long queues waiting to look at them, but amazingly, there was just one that was perfect for him. It was a converted garage behind the main house, not attractive to many, but perfect for my son. Complete with furnishing and a family who looked out for him!

Financial knowledge allows us to be shrewd with our finances, and in turn, this provides us with even more opportunities to give generously to those in need. It’s amazing how, even when we surprise others with large ‘unexpected’ gifts, we are the ones who somehow end up receiving so much joy! Perhaps that is the way God designed it.
